Warning Signs You Need Shower Leak Water Removal
Catching the signs of a shower leak early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Is your shower area smelling musty or mildewy? This could be a sign that water is accumulating behind the walls or under the flooring.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ceiling
Do you see water stains on your walls or ceiling? This could show a leak in your shower or a clogged drain.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Is your flooring warped or buckled? This could be a sign that water has seeped under the flooring and damaged the underlying structure.
Increased Water Bills
Have you noticed an unexpected increase in your water bills? This could be a sign that water is leaking somewhere in your home, including your shower.
Leaks Around Fixtures
Are there leaks around your shower fixtures, such as the faucet or shower head? This could be a sign that the fixtures are loose or damaged.
Water Puddles Under the Shower
Do you notice water puddles forming under your shower? This could be a sign that the shower is leaking or that the drain is clogged.

Shower Leak Water Removal Cost in Roanoke, TX
The cost of Shower Leak Water Removal in Roanoke,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Leak detection and repair |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the leak, complexity of the repair, and materials required. |
| Water removal and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water involved, size of the affected area, and equipment required. |
| Repair and restoration | $1,500 – $10,000 | Scope of the repair, materials required, and labor costs. |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$200 – $500 | Size of the area, complexity of the task, and materials required. |
| Total cost | $3,200 – $17,500 | Combination of the above services and factors. |
